Spartans Double-Up Falcons, Earn Twin-Bill Sweep

GRANTHAM, Pa. – The Messiah softball team dropped a pair of contests against the York Spartans on Sunday afternoon. The Spartans prevailed 4-2 in Game One while edging the Falcons 6-3 in the night cap. Messiah did all of their damage with two swings of the bat with Brynne Baker launching a two-run home run in the bottom of the seventh in Game One. McKenzie Shannon drove home three runs in Game Two with a bases loaded double in the sixth inning.
 
With the sweep the Spartans move to 4-0 on the young season while the Falcons fall to 2-6 overall and in the conference. Messiah will be back in action on Saturday when they host the Eastern Eagles for a doubleheader beginning at 1:00 p.m.
 
Game One – York defeats Messiah, 4-2
It took six innings to get the Falcons' bats going in Game One of a doubleheader against the York Spartans on Sunday afternoon. Brynne Baker hammered a two-run home run down the left field line with one away in the bottom of the seventh. The blast cut a four-run Spartans lead in half, but it was not enough as the Falcons dropped the first game of the afternoon by a 4-2 final.
 
Messiah's Madison Walter and York's Taylor Lindsay went toe-to-toe for the first six innings of play, allowing just one run between the two of them. Walter scattered seven hits throughout the first six frames while wiggling out of numerous jams throughout the game. Lindsay was dominate at times through the first six frames, allowing just one hit and striking out a half dozen Falcons.
 
York was the only team to scratch across a run during the pitcher's duel that was going on, plating a run on a triple from Alyssa Harhigh in the top of the third. Walter stranded Harhigh at third with a pair of line outs and a strikeout to keep it a 1-0 game.
 
Paige Eakes matched the triple from Harhigh with one of her own in the bottom of the fourth, but she was cut down at the plate attempting to tie the game on a double play.
 
The pitcher's duel abruptly ended in the seventh when Messiah and York combined for five runs on five hits. The Spartans scored three runs in the top of the inning to take a 4-0 lead. Messiah put a runner on when Eakes lined a single up the middle with one away for Messiah's second hit of the day. Brynne Baker then laced the first pitch she saw down the left field line for a two-run homer to put the Falcons on the board and cut the Spartans lead in half.
 
It was not enough as a strikeout and a fly out ended the game and gave the Spartans a 4-2 victory.

Game Two – York defeats Messiah, 6-3
After a scoreless first inning, the Spartans jumped all over the Falcons in the top of the second, scoring four runs on three hits to take an early lead. After a strike out to start the second inning, the next three York hitters reached base with a hit-by-pitch and a pair of singles. A walk with the bases loaded forced in the first run of the game. An infield fly got the Falcons the second out of the inning, but another walk chased a second run home for York. Alyssa Harhigh delivered the big hit in the inning, singling home two runs with a knock up the middle.
 
The four-run lead would hold all the way into the sixth, when York tacked on two insurance runs off a double by Harhigh. A double and an error started the frame and later in the inning, with two away, Harhigh lifted a fly ball down the left field line. The hit landed on the warning track right on the chalk of the left field line, making it a 6-0 Spartans' lead.
 
Messiah had picked up just four hits through the first five frames, but quickly loaded the bases with a pair of singles and a walk to start the bottom of the sixth. With one away, McKenzie Shannon lined a three-run double off the third baseman's glove. The two-bagger chased Brynne Baker, Paige Eakes, and Elle Litwin home and cut the York lead in half at 6-3. Despite another walk, Messiah was unable to cut into the deficit anymore.
 
A quiet seventh inning gave the Spartans the 6-3 victory in Game Two of Sunday's doubleheader.
